問題タブ [dnu]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
2 に答える
336 参照

linux - DNU 復元に失敗しました。https GET がタイムアウトしました

「dnu restore」を使用して nuget パッケージを復元する際に問題が発生しています。

カスタム Linux イメージを使用しており、Mono 4.2.2 がインストールされています。

nuget フィードの IP アドレスを探すと、ブロックされていないようです。

BeagleBone Black (同じ LAN 内) で同じコマンドを発行すると、すべてうまくいきます。何が問題なのかをさらにデバッグするには、他に何ができますか?

0 投票する
1 に答える
317 参照

asp.net-core - VSTS でのビルド時の "postrestore" 後の ASP.NET 5 RC1 ビルド エラー

dnu restoreVisual Studio Team Services (別名 Visual Studio Online) で利用できる新しいビルド システムを使用して、ASP.NET 5 RC1 アプリケーションで実行しようとしています。

Myには、次のようなコマンドproject.jsonが含まれています。postrestore

ビルドログdnu restoreに次のようなエラーが数回繰り返されるのを見ることができます。

2015-12-28T17:49:15.6910525Z ##[error]The specified path, file name, or both are too long. The fully qualified file name must be less than 260 characters, and the directory name must be less than 248 characters.

dnu restoreローカル開発マシンのコマンドラインで実行すると、この問題は発生しません。VSTS ビルドでこれが発生するのはなぜですか? また、どのように修正すればよいですか?

私のビルドスクリプトは次のとおりです。

postrestore が実行されたときのログの一部を次に示します。

0 投票する
1 に答える
179 参照

c# - DNX/DNU を使用して単一の C# ファイルをコンパイルする

最初に project.json ファイルを作成せずに、新しい .NET クロスプラットフォーム ツールチェーン (DNX/DNU) を使用して単一の C# ファイルをコンパイルすることは可能ですか?

たとえば、Mono では次のことができます。

このmcsコマンドは、メソッドProgram.exeが見つかった場合は作成し、そうでない場合は作成します。MainProgram.dll

Mono の代わりにオープン ソースの Microsoft ツールを使用して、Mac と Ubuntu でビルドしようとしています。私はデモンストレーション用にたくさんの小さなプログラムを作成していますが、毎回 project.json ファイルを作成する必要はありません。

0 投票する
1 に答える
6360 参照

c# - ASP.NET 5 EntityFramework.Core 7.0.0-rc1-final の問題 - コンパイラは、見つからない 7.0.0.0 を参照する必要があります

私は同じ問題を抱えています。project.jsonファイルに次の依存関係を追加しました。

と を使用dnu install EntityFrameworkdnu install EntityFramework.SqlServerてパッケージをインストールしました。インストーラー自体によって自動的にノードの"EntityFramework": "7.0.0-beta4",下に書き込まれました。dependencies

問題/質問 1: 驚いたことに、私がEntityFramework提示している利用可能なバージョンのインテリジェンスを取り込んでいたのは だけ6.1.3です!

問題 2: (アセンブリ (および) をノードの下に手動で追加した後にコマンドdnu buildを実行した)を使用してアプリケーションをコンパイルすると、一連のコンパイル エラーが発生します。dnu restoreEntityFramework.Core.Commandsdependencies

アセンブリ参照を削除.Coreして参照すると、プロジェクトは正常にビルドされます。.Commands

次に、エラーに記載されているようにEntityFramework.Coreバージョンを変更しました:7.0.0.0

しかし、dnu restore今私に次のことを教えてくれました:

私はasp.net 5 Visual Studio codeプラットフォームの初心者です。Visual Studio 2015また、開発チームの他のメンバーが OSX を使用しているため、使用できません。

これは私にとって学習プロジェクトです。要件は非常に簡単です。SQL Server データベースに接続し、master-childEntity Framework を使用してリレーショナル データをプルします。

めちゃめちゃ!ヘルプ!!

前もって感謝します

アップデート

  1. project.jsonバージョンのすべてのパッケージの主な変更点を確認できます7.0.0-rc1-final。私は Yeoman ジェネレーター ツールを使用してプロジェクトを作成しましたが、パッケージを修正したようですVisual Studio。では、パッケージのバージョンを手動で更新する必要がありrestoreますか?

  2. プロジェクトが Yeoman によって作成/生成されたとき、global.jsonデフォルトで追加されるファイルはありませんでした。これを手動で追加して、コードを手動で挿入できますか? これは機能しますか?

  3. また、project.jsonYeoman ジェネレーターによってデフォルトで追加されなかったいくつかの追加のパッケージ参照がファイルに追加されていることもわかります。ジェネレーターはそれらを自動的に追加しなかったため、手動で追加して を使用して復元できますか? 手動で追加した場合、プロジェクトに影響はありますか?Microsoft.AspNet.Tooling.RazorMicrosoft.Extensions.Logging.ConsoleMicrosoft.Extensions.Logging.DebugMicrosoft.Extensions.Loggingdnu restore

0 投票する
2 に答える
510 参照

asp.net-core - Ubuntu 15.10 で dnx および dnu が実行されない

Linux インストール用の docs.asp.net の指示に従いましdnvm listた。dnxdnu

どこが間違っていますか?